Abstract

Since the establishment of OFO shared bicycle in 2014, the shared travel business has started to develop rapidly in China. From the single shared bicycle to the shared cars, a variety of shared travel modes have been gradually developed. The emergence of shared cars aims at repeatedly the successful service of the shared cycling. It can optimize social transportation resources, bring convenience to people's lives and solve parts of the public demands of the community. However, the rise of emerging industries inevitably leads to numerous legal issues such as the responsibility attribution of infringement of shared vehicles in many cases, the responsibility attribution of breaking rules of shared vehicle, the malicious shared vehicles, and illegal compulsory fines of the emerging shared car companies and so on. In this paper, the author would make research on how to carry out legal regulation of the problems of shared cars.
